Give In meaning


The phrase "give in" is a common phrasal verb in English that can be used in a variety of contexts. It can mean to surrender, to yield, or to submit to someone or something. In this article, we will provide some tips on how to use this phrase in a sentence effectively.


1. Use "give in" to describe surrendering to someone or something One of the most common uses of "give in" is to describe surrendering to someone or something.

For example, you might say, "I didn't want to go to the party, but my friends convinced me to give in." In this sentence, "give in" means to surrender to the persuasion of your friends and go to the party. Another example of using "give in" to describe surrendering might be, "After hours of negotiation, the company finally gave in to the union's demands." In this sentence, "give in" means to yield to the demands of the union after a long negotiation process.


2. Use "give in" to describe submitting to a feeling or emotion Another way to use "give in" is to describe submitting to a feeling or emotion.

For example, you might say, "I was trying to resist eating the cake, but eventually I gave in to my cravings." In this sentence, "give in" means to submit to the desire to eat the cake. Another example of using "give in" to describe submitting to a feeling might be, "I was trying to stay awake during the movie, but eventually I gave in to my exhaustion and fell asleep." In this sentence, "give in" means to submit to the feeling of exhaustion and fall asleep.


3. Use "give in" to describe conceding a point or argument


Finally, "give in" can also be used to describe conceding a point or argument.

For example, you might say, "I didn't agree with my colleague's proposal at first, but after hearing their arguments, I eventually gave in and supported it." In this sentence, "give in" means to concede the point and support the proposal. Another example of using "give in" to describe conceding an argument might be, "I was arguing with my partner about where to go on vacation, but eventually I gave in and agreed to their choice." In this sentence, "give in" means to concede the argument and agree to their partner's choice.


In conclusion, "give in" is a versatile phrase that can be used in a variety of contexts. Whether you are surrendering to someone or something, submitting to a feeling or emotion, or conceding a point or argument, "give in" is a useful phrase to have in your vocabulary.
